They are mostly the same across manufacturers, except Williams tends to be a bit high. On some series of Williams freight cars, the factory bent the coupler arm down. That made it the correct height, but now it was at an angle. Couplers should be the correct height and also level.

Funny you mention this as we just had a problem at our Sunday train show   A member was running Lionel SD-40s that had a considerably higher coupler than the Lionel hopper cars that he was pulling   The couplers were riding up and splitting the train every 50 feet  These were all from the same manufacturer not a mismatch across.  In the past I had Golden gate depot cars tat were considerably lower than some Atlas engines I had.  All of them were brand new and out of the box .   The williams 55 ton hoppers are considerably higher than their MTH and Atlas counterparts    So I really dont think there is a standard for 3 rail coupler heights   They are all over the place

There once was a movement to have mechanical standards for 3 rail equipment but it kind of fizzled out. This was maybe around 15-18 years ago (I think). There was no interest in it I guess because most toy train enthusiasts, who make up the bulk of O gauge, don’t care. Which explains why the manufacturers are all over the place. They know most enthusiasts aren’t going to complain. I started out in 3 rail and not only did I have one coupler that wasn’t the same height I had another coupler (from K Line) that wouldn’t even close against another manufacturer’s coupler. That was very frustrating.

Other than bending the coupler like someone said how would you adjust the height of a coupler that is permanently fixed to a truck? I have never seen any of the 3 rail Lionel type couplers that have some sort of a height adjustment.
